### X-Intercept
The x-intercept of a linear function occurs where \( y = 0 \). To find the x-intercept, set the equation of the line to zero and solve for \( x \).

### Y-Intercept
The y-intercept of a linear function occurs where \( x = 0 \). To find the y-intercept, simply substitute \( x = 0 \) into the equation of the line, which will give you the value of \( y \).
